| 英语单词 | transpire |
|---|---|
| 英美音标 | 英 [træn'spaɪə(r)] 美 [træn'spaɪər] |
| 中文释义 | v.蒸发;排出;泄露 |
| 英语例句 | (1) This, it later transpired, was untrue. (2) It transpired that the gang had had a contact inside the bank. (3) You're meeting him tomorrow? Let me know what transpires. |
| 中文例句 | (1) 此事后来得知不属实。 (2) 据报这伙匪徒在银行里有内应。 (3) 你是明天见他吗? 把见面後的情况告诉我。 |
| vocabulary简明 | Transpire is a fancy way of saying "happen." "What's transpiring?" — however — just doesn't have the same ring as "What's happening?" |
| vocabulary扩展 | Originally used to express when information became known or came to light, many purists will tell you that's really the best way to use transpire. It can also mean releasing vapor into the air, like when a plant transpires water through its leaves on a hot day. Note: you'll usually encounter this word in its past tense: for example, "We had to watch the replay to figure out what had transpired." |
| 柯林斯解释 | 1 [VERB 动词]被发现;为人所知 When it transpires that something is the case, people discover that it is the case. [ [ [FORMAL 正式]
2 [VERB 动词]发生(有些讲英语的人认为该用法不正确) When something transpires, it happens. Some speakers of English consider this use to be incorrect. [V]
